Buying Guide

Match content to your role

Choose procedural texts for surgeons and device-focused or case-based guides for cardiologists, pediatricians, or trainees to ensure practical relevance

Prioritize procedural detail

Look for step-by-step techniques, imaging correlations, and access to transvenous or catheter approaches for hands-on applicability

Check author and institutional expertise

Prefer works authored by experienced thoracic or cardiac surgeons and electrophysiologists to ensure authoritative clinical guidance

Evaluate learning format

Case-based books aid diagnostic reasoning, while procedural manuals and technique atlases support skill acquisition and operating-room use

Consider long-term reference value

Select texts with clear algorithms, troubleshooting sections, and comprehensive bibliographies to remain useful beyond initial reading
